Mr. Speaker, I thank the gentleman for hosting this Special Order, my friend Roger Williams, a fellow Texan, to honor the life and legacy of President George Herbert Walker Bush. Mr. Speaker, I rise today to honor the life of a great American and a proud Texan, President George Herbert Walker Bush. This past week, we as a nation said good-bye to a true statesman. We reflected on a life of duty, honor, and, above all, service to others. From one of the youngest Navy pilots in our Nation's history to the leader of the highest office in the land, our 41st President's life was defined by service to others, and his dedication to our country was matched only by his love for and devotion to his family. Throughout his life, President Bush taught us that public service is a noble calling and that being a politician and a gentleman aren't necessarily mutually exclusive. His example inspired countless other Americans to get involved in public service, which made a tremendous impact on many lives, such as mine, and, no doubt, has had an impact on this country. It has made it a better and brighter place to live. Mr. Speaker, President Bush once said that he saw life in terms of missions--missions defined and missions completed. Today, George Herbert Walker Bush's mission on Earth is complete, and I join my friend, President George W. Bush, the entire Bush family, and all Americans in celebrating a life well-lived and rejoice with them in the promise of life everlasting.…
